Transaction 11368fcae42f1679e6ca3a34648f36cc4ce9bfc52364f9498fbdfaf91f533fdf

2 Input
1 Outputs
  • 11368fcae42f1679e6ca3a34648f36cc4ce9bfc52364f9498fbdfaf91f533fdf:0
  • value  432390
    address  35MPppQudfbEfKhDSR7p5sZAubv6AdEuQH